SUV hits, kills woman in Minneapolis bus shelter

A sport utility vehicle speeding across a McDonalds parking lot struck and killed a woman sitting in a bus shelter in north Minneapolis Monday night.

Police said the SUV was backing up in the parking lot of the restaurant at 45th Avenue and Lyndale Avenue north just after 5 p.m. Witnesses told investigators that the vehicle suddenly accelerated, still in reverse, and raced across the parking lot. The SUV hit another vehicle, a cement garbage container and then crashed through a bus shelter on the boulevard, hitting two people inside the shelter.

The crash killed the woman in the shelter. A man there with her fled, but was later found and taken to Hennepin County Medical Center with non-life threatening injuries.

Police detained the SUV's driver, a woman, and her adult male passenger. Investigators don't believe drugs or alcohol were involved, but are still investigating what caused the crash.
